Hello support team — handing over release duties for the Oakmere contrast-audit remediation. The audit flagged forty-two components below the required contrast ratio; fixes ship in three batches, and batch two goes out Thursday. Expect tickets about changed button and link colors — the new palette is intentional, not a regression. The rollback bundle is staged in case severe complaints arrive. Hotfix bundles you push on our behalf must be signed; the signing key for this release cycle follows.

deploy key for kagup-bawig: bky9_ZMq28eTw9

09:47 — The orphaned-resource sweeper in Grelling finally misfired: it flagged live volumes as orphans because the tagger job ran late. Sweeper paused, nothing deleted (thanks, dry-run gate). We've since added a freshness check on tags before any sweep. Lesson: sequence the jobs, folks. The sweeper build in question is below.

session token of kahog-bahif = htk9_f63daec35

**Q: How do I access the Crashwell pipeline dashboard if my session expires?**

Crashwell ingests crash reports from the Fernbird mobile app, symbolicates them on the Opaline cluster, and routes grouped issues to the triage queue. New team members occasionally lose access mid-rotation because the dashboard enforces a strict 12-hour session window. If that happens, do not file a ticket; instead, use the self-service recovery flow under Settings → Access. When prompted, enter the team recovery passphrase exactly as shown below.

unlock words, kajof-bajof: fendor-ralix

### Step 4: Localize Date Formats

Swap all hardcoded `MM/DD/YYYY` strings in Lanternfall for the `regionFmt()` helper. Backfill existing rows: run `scripts/datefix.lua` once per shard, oldest first. Do not run during the nightly rollup window. Verify with `checkfmt --strict` before marking the shard done. The backfill job reads the target shard via the connection string below.

replica DSN, bagaf-bagep: mssql://praion_svc:7RJjXrE@db-3c46.halixcorp.internal:5432/zorix